Neons & Neutrals: A Knitwear Collection Curated by Aimée Gille of La Bien Aimée
 
This time, Aimée Gille has put together a collection full of unexpected colours and textures that invite you to knit beyond your comfort zone. A sequel to Aimée's immensely popular first book Worsted, it is an eclectic collection of 16 patterns that invites crafters to combine yarn in new and unexpected ways across brands and bases. 
 
The collection celebrates solidarity and cooperation: to showcase the many talented people in the knitting community, Aimée has put together a collection of not only patterns from designers around the world, but yarns from a variety of producers and dyers. All of them work beautifully together and different sizes and price points have also been taken into account.
 
The book features designs by the following designers: Inese Sang, Maaike van Geijn, Karen Cronje, Anna Husemann, Layla Yang, Caitlyn Turowski, Cecelia Campochiaro, Valerie Ng, Maysa Tomikawa, Florence Spurling, Lotta H Löthgren, Brandi Cheyenne Harper, Marie Régnier, Susan Chin, Brienne Moody and Julia Wilkens.
 
  • 200 pages
  • 16 knitting patterns (4 sweaters, 4 cardigans, 4 shawls, 2 hats, 1 vest and 1 cowl)
  • Hardback 
  • Editor: Aimée Gille
  • ISBN: 978-952-7468-50-0
  • Printed in Latvia.
  • Print only, no digital download code available 
Sweaters and cardigans are graded into various sizes, reaching from size 1 (30" / 75 cm bust circumference) to at least size 8 (or 60" / 152 cm bust circumference).

Aimée writes: “My goal was to curate a knitwear collection that you’ve never seen before. Neons and Neutrals is a collection full of unexpected colors and textures that hopefully will invite you to knit beyond your comfort zone. I believe anyone can wear any color or texture as long as you believe in the fiber story you are making.”
